Special Temporary Authority application - Purpose of Operation
Please explain the purpose of operation:
Space to earth communicaton from Network and Operations DEmonStration (Nodes), a pair of cubesats, via S band Microhard radios as well as UHF beacon. Nodes is a technology demonstration of a pair of low-cost 1.5U CubeSats in Low Earth Orbit (LEO) with advanced cross-link and downlink communications capability, suitable as a platform for Space Weather or other science applications requiring geographically distributed, synchronized data acquisition. Radios include one Stensat beacon transmitter per satellite, for which coordination is pending, and one Microhard 2420 transceiver for which coordination is pending, and one AstroDev Lithium 1 radio, for which the frequency is not in an amateur band.
